Summary
After arriving late for a tulip delivery, Bloomers Flower Shop owner Abby Knight Salvare stumbles upon a homicide in action. When her long-time friend, Sergeant Sean Reilly accidentally releases information to the press, he is forced to step away from the case and even his position. Having nowhere else to turn and armed with a list of evidence that the detectives refuse to investigate, Reilly enlists the heap of Team Salvare to solve the case.

Summary
"Join four brave women as they find love at the edge of the unknown in Colonial forts, and make their mark on history. Faced with tragedy and distrust they will fight to bring civility, family, and love to the frontier. Virginia Company Bridge by Gabrielle Meyer takes place at James Fort at Jamestown, Virginia, 1608; Embers of Hope by Kimberley Woodhouse is set on Castle Island, Massachusetts, 1674; A Treaty of Tulips by Angie Dicken takes place at Fort Burnet in Upstate New York, 1740; and A Promise for Tomorrow by Amanda Barratt is set at Fort Boonesborough, Kentucky, 1778"--Back cover.

Summary
"Kelly Murphy's life as a tulip farmer is pretty routine-- up at dawn, off to work, lather, rinse, repeat. But everything changes one sun-washed summer with two dramatic homecomings: Griffith Burnett-- Tulpen Crossing's prodigal son, who's set his sights on Kelly --and Olivia, her beautiful, wayward and, as far as Kelly is concerned, unwelcome sister. Tempted by Griffith, annoyed by Olivia, Kelly is overwhelmed by the secrets that were so easy to keep when she was alone. But Olivia's return isn't as triumphant as she pretends. Her job has no future, and ever since her dad sent her away from the bad boy she loved, she has felt cut off from her past. She's determined to reclaim her man and her place in the family... whether her sister likes it or not ... While Kelly and Olivia butt heads, their secrets tumble out in a big hot mess, revealing some truths that will change everything they thought they knew. Can they forgive each other, and themselves, and redefine what it means to be sisters?"--
